Output 45b5309b7634186fe76d17ec09b6203afc422016f831b5177972c8fc4e4d79e7:3

value
2608095
script pubkey
OP_0 OP_PUSHBYTES_20 6d3aef8719d8352e33663c90f0d6d950fbb5a0a1
address
bc1qd5awlpcemq6juvmx8jg0p4ke2ramtg9phpqwgs
transaction
45b5309b7634186fe76d17ec09b6203afc422016f831b5177972c8fc4e4d79e7